13. Typist By deputation or by recruitment by transfer from among the holders of the post of Typist in the Tamil Nadu Secretariat Service
(1) Must possess Minimum General Educational Qualification viz., Must have passed S.S.L.C. Public Examination or its equivalent with eligibility for admission to Higher Secondary Courses of Studies or to College Courses of studies.
(2) Must have passed the GovernmentTechnical Examination inTypewriting by Higher or SeniorGrade in Tamil and English:
Provided that if candidates with thequalification prescribed in item (2)are not available, candidateswho have passed the followingexaminations in the order ofpreference indicated below shall beappointed, namely:-
(a) by Higher or Senior Grade in Tamiland Lower or Junior Grade in English;
Or
(b) by Higher or Senior Grade in English and Lower or Junior Gradein Tamil.

16. Driver (i) By deputation or by recruitment bytransfer from among the holders ofthe post of Driver in Tamil NaduSecretariat or from any otherdepartments of Government;
or
(ii) By direct recruitment (i) Must have passed VIII Standard;
(ii) Must possess a current Driving License of Light or Heavy Vehicle issued by a competent authority under the Motor Vehicles Act, 1988 (Central Act 59 of 1988);
(iii) Must possess practical experience in driving a Light Motor Vehicle for a period of not less than five years; and
(iv) Must not have completed the age of thirty years on the first day of July of the year in which the selection for appointment is made:
Provided that educational qualificationand age limit prescribed in item (iii)and (iv) shall not be insistedin the case of Ex- servicemen.
(iii) By recruitment by transfer from among the holders of the posts of Record Clerk and Office Assistant.
(i) Must possess a current Driving License of Light or Heavy Vehicle issued by a competent authority under the Motor Vehicles Act, 1988 (Central Act 59 of 1988);
(ii) Must possess practical experience in driving a Light Motor Vehicle for a period of not less than five years.
